For many, Father’s Day can stir up a complex mix of emotions—joy, sadness, longing, or even confusion. How do you celebrate when your dad wasn’t there? Maybe he passed away, walked away, or was physically present but emotionally distant.

In this conversation, Jordan and Josh reflect on the beauty of fatherhood, the hope of encountering God as Father, and the deep identity that is formed in that reality. They also explore what it means to experience the pride and delight of the Father in places where there has previously been absence or lack.

Josh shares openly about what he learned from his own father, and the wild, sacred journey of becoming a father himself.
